Understanding User Needs: The Heart of Effective Web Design
Understanding user needs is a critical component of effective web design.
It's about more than just creating a visually appealing website; it's about constructing a user-centric platform where functionality, usability, and personalization meet to provide a seamless and engaging user experience. Understanding user needs involves empathy and insight, requiring designers to think from the user's perspective, anticipate their challenges, and provide solutions that meet and exceed their expectations.
This process is fundamental to creating websites that attract users and keep them engaged and satisfied. By understanding the users' needs, preferences, and behaviours, web designers can create intuitive and accessible designs that cater to a broad audience and drive meaningful interactions.
"Understanding user needs is like putting together a complex puzzle. Each piece represents a different requirement or preference, and when they all fit together, they create a complete picture of a satisfied user."
- Elwyn Davies, Pixelhaze Academy.
Principles
User Research: Conduct surveys, interviews, and usability tests to gather insights about the users' preferences, needs, and challenges.
Persona Development: Creating detailed profiles of typical users to help envision their needs, goals, and behavioural patterns.
Accessibility: Ensuring the website is usable by people with a wide range of abilities and disabilities.
User Feedback: Continuously collect and analyse user feedback to refine and improve the website.
Advantages
Increased Engagement: Websites designed with the user in mind are more likely to engage and retain visitors.
Higher Satisfaction: Understanding and meeting user needs leads to a more satisfying and enjoyable experience.
Improved Usability: Insight into user needs helps create intuitive interfaces that are easier to navigate and use.
Better Conversion Rates: Websites that cater to their users' needs are more effective at converting visitors into customers or followers.
Challenges/Considerations
Diverse User Base: Users have diverse needs and preferences, making it challenging to design a one-size-fits-all solution.
Evolving Needs: Users' needs and expectations can change over time, requiring ongoing research and updates.
Balancing Needs: Sometimes, what users want may not align with business objectives or technical feasibility.
Resource Intensive: Thoroughly understanding user needs can be time-consuming and require significant resources.
Best Practices
Continuous Learning: Stay updated on user experience trends and best practices.
Inclusive Design: Consider the full range of human diversity concerning ability, language, culture, and other forms of human difference.
Data-Driven Decisions: Use analytics and user feedback to make informed design decisions.
Iterative Design: Continuously test and refine designs based on fundamental user interactions.
Takeaway Notes
Understanding user needs is crucial for creating a website that is functional, beautiful, intuitive, and satisfying.
Employing a range of research methods and continuously gathering user feedback is key to gaining deep insights into user needs and preferences.
The challenges of diverse and evolving user needs require a flexible and iterative approach to web design.
A deep understanding of user needs ultimately leads to more engaging, accessible, and successful websites.